With an army of pet rescue services in the US why do we still euthanize Millions of lost pets a year

With 5 to 7 million lost pets entering animal shelters each year, 3 to 4 million of them are being euthanized, according to the ASPCA website. With out the hundreds of privately operated rescue services trying to help, what would that number be?

We will never stem the tide of wholesale euthanization of lost pets until we address the root problem, the availability of current contact information attached to every pet. Why should this be so hard to do with all that is available to pet owners, micro chipping, license tag and pet ID tags. The truth is because they don't work properly, if they did we wouldn't have this enormous problem. Manufacturers have put greed before our pets survival.  Here is a 21st century solution, lets have a pet tag that weighs an ounce that has a 10 second recorder in it and when your pet gets lost the person or agency that finds your lost pet can press a play button and hear your contact information that "you" recorded.  This will be good but as a safety feature why don't we have an 8 digit number assigned to each pet and have it printed on the pet tag recorder as well. This will enable any person who finds your pet to simply go to an online Pet Registry to look up your pet and view the contact information that you, the pet owner, has entered.  The pet registry should be free and the owner of the pet should be able to up date the contact information as many times without cost. The information held on the pet registry should include pet's name, breed, distinctive markings, was it micro chipped and the number, Vet's name and phone number, health issues, a place for comments, full contact information of the owner and it should also have a photo of the pet.  This system should be National and accessible from any computer so that anyone anywhere can find your pet and contact you in minutes not days or not at all. The vast majority of lost pets are found by pet lovers in our community but are given up to Animal Control to be placed on death row.
